mission · from form 990

TO PROVIDE FOR THE LONG-TERM PROSPERITY AND FISCAL HEALTH OF XAVIER COLLEGE PREPARATORY BY... TO PROVIDE FOR THE LONG-TERM PROSPERITY AND FISCAL HEALTH OF XAVIER COLLEGE PREPARATORY BY SUBSTANTIALLY ENHANCING THE FINANCIAL RESOURCES AVAILABLE FOR KEY AREAS OF THE XAVIER EDUCATION: SCHOLARSHIP, FACULTY DEVELOPMENT, CAPITAL PROJECTS, AND TECHNOLOGY.

profile · synthesized from sources

Xavier Foundation Inc. supports Xavier College Preparatory, an all-girls Catholic high school in Phoenix, Arizona. The school provides a college-preparatory curriculum, athletic programs, and Christian service opportunities, aiming to develop young women of faith and leadership.

named programs · 5 · from sources

what they call their work

Athletic Program
Offers a variety of sports for young women, focusing on Christian values, sportsmanship, leadership, and self-discipline, competing in Arizona's 6A Conference/Division 1 Premier Region.
Christian Service Program
A youth service program that develops an appreciation for humanity through faith and commitment to service.
Dual Enrollment Program
Partnership with Rio Salado College allowing high school students to earn both high school and college credits simultaneously, including the opportunity to earn an Associate's Degree.
Sports Medicine
Provides prevention, evaluation, and treatment of athletic injuries, as well as education, from Xavier athletic trainers.
Summer Camps
Hosts summer camps for girls entering 5th through 9th grades, offering various sports to develop athletic skills and create friendships.
